Question 2ab
Marking Guide

This question requires candidates to explain the concept of ‘invitation to treat’. Part (a) raises the concept generally while part (b) deals with the related concept of an invitation for tenders.

(a) 
5–7 marks 
A thorough answer explaining the meaning of invitation to treat together with either examples or cases to highlight the explanation.

2–4 marks 
Some general knowledge of the topic, but perhaps lacking in detail or cases/examples in support of the explanation.

0–1 mark 
Little, if any, knowledge of the concept or rules relating to an invitation to treat.

(b) 
2–3 marks 
Good to complete account of tenders, distinguishing between the possible types.

0–1 mark 
Little, if any, knowledge of the topic.
